Bellevue Square may be getting rid of Z'Tejas, but it's keeping the southwest flavor alive. Announcing on its Facebook page, Cactus says that they'll be taking over the spot in June. That makes five Cactus locations total.

Also via Facebook, Cactus revealed why they never moved into Issaquah, as previously expected:

We really wanted to be in Issaquah but never did find a suitable location (we looked for years). We hope that our Issaquah guests will find Bellevue at least more accessible and convenient than Kirkland.

Marc Chatalas, who co-founded Cactus with brother Bret in 1990, tells Nosh Pit that the new location will be the company's largest yet—about twice the size of its Kirkland sibling.
